Finding a key chip

Key chips are embedded microchip inside your car key that sends low-level radio signals. This signal tells the immobilizer that it can be disengaged and you can start your vehicle. These chips have a digital serial that authenticates and stops auto-theft. A locksmith can give you a replacement key for your lost one. Many cars have upgraded transponder technology on their keys to stop theft. This means they must be programmed in order to be compatible with the anti-theft systems of your car. This is done by either an auto locksmith service or the dealer/mechanic. This is a costly process that requires specialized equipment and a program. DIY is a method to save money, but it's a risk and could harm the system.

Think about hiring an auto locksmith professional to reprogram your keys. They have the tools and know-how to do this job safely and securely. They also can help you save time and stress because they are able to do it right the first.

These locksmiths are able to program your new key quickly, and usually at a low cost. They have the tools to access the computer in your car which allows them to enter programming mode. This is a quicker and safer method to program a new key instead of waiting for the dealership to come by.

In some cars the onboard computer has a lock on it that limits the number of times a locksmith is able to program it. The systems are based on a token system which means that the locksmith must pay for each programming attempt by way of a pre-paid token. This cost is reflected on the cost of the service.
